Catacombs of Paris

Hiding beneath the beautiful city of Paris are a labyrinth of ancient tunnels and chambers stretching out for miles.  Did you know they existed?  I didn’t.  I was only familiar with the Catacombs of Rome.  Thanks to my daughter, Mikayla, however, for educating us and asking to visit.
